#900352 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#900352 is composed of 56.5% red, 1.2%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.9%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 326.4 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 28.8%. #900352 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ff06a4 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#900352 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#900352 has RGB values of R:144, G:3,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.43,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9438034.

Shades and Tints of #900352
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090005 is the darkest color, while #fff5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#900352
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c474a is the less saturated color, while #900352 is the most saturated one.
